aboutsummaryrefslogtreecommitdiff
path: root/protos/perfetto/config/trace_config.proto
diff options
context:
space:
mode:
Diffstat (limited to 'protos/perfetto/config/trace_config.proto')
-rw-r--r--protos/perfetto/config/trace_config.proto12
1 files changed, 11 insertions, 1 deletions
diff --git a/protos/perfetto/config/trace_config.proto b/protos/perfetto/config/trace_config.proto
index 67c5f3d87..05d4520c9 100644
--- a/protos/perfetto/config/trace_config.proto
+++ b/protos/perfetto/config/trace_config.proto
@@ -491,9 +491,19 @@ message TraceConfig {
// design.
//
// Introduced in Android S, but it was broken (b/195065199). Reintroduced in
- // Android T with a different field number.
+ // Android T with a different field number. Updated in Android U with a new
+ // bytecode version which supports string filtering.
message TraceFilter {
+ // =========================
+ // Filter bytecode.
+ // =========================
+
+ // The bytecode as implemented in Android T.
optional bytes bytecode = 1;
+
+ // The bytecode as implemented in Android U. Adds support for string
+ // filtering.
+ optional bytes bytecode_v2 = 2;
}
// old field number for trace_filter
reserved 32;